Walking in God's Strength: Finding Courage in Weakness π
In life, we often encounter situations that can make us feel weak and powerless. It is during these times that we need to tap into a greater strength, one that comes from walking in God's power and finding courage in our weakness. The Bible is filled with examples of individuals who found their strength in God, and their stories can serve as inspiration for us today.
Moses, a man chosen by God to lead His people out of Egypt, felt inadequate and weak in his own abilities. But God assured him, saying, "I will be with you" (Exodus 3:12). In the face of his weakness, Moses found courage in God's presence and led the Israelites to freedom.
David, a shepherd boy, faced the giant Goliath with nothing but a sling and five stones. Though he appeared weak in the eyes of men, David knew that his strength came from the Lord. He declared, "The Lord is my strength and my shield" (Psalm 28:7) and defeated the giant with unwavering faith.
Jesus, the Son of God, exemplified true strength in weakness. In the Garden of Gethsemane, facing the weight of the cross, He prayed, "Not my will, but yours be done" (Luke 22:42). Jesus surrendered His own strength to walk in God's strength and fulfill His purpose.
The Apostle Paul, known for his zealousness in spreading the Gospel, also faced moments of weakness. He wrote, "But he said to me, 'My grace is sufficient for you, for my power is made perfect in weakness'" (2 Corinthians 12:9). Paul understood that it was in his weakness that God's strength was displayed.
When we find ourselves feeling weak, we can turn to Scripture for guidance and strength. For instance, Isaiah 40:31 says, "But those who hope in the LORD will renew their strength. They will soar on wings like eagles; they will run and not grow weary, they will walk and not be faint."
Another encouraging verse is Philippians 4:13, which states, "I can do all things through Christ who strengthens me." This verse reminds us that our strength comes from Christ and that with Him, we can overcome any obstacle.
Jesus, in His teachings, emphasized the importance of relying on God's strength rather than our own. In Matthew 11:28, He says, "Come to me, all you who are weary and burdened, and I will give you rest."
To walk in God's strength, we must first acknowledge our weaknesses and surrender them to Him. By doing so, we invite Him to work in our lives and provide the strength we need.
Prayer is a powerful tool to tap into God's strength. Through prayer, we can lay our burdens at His feet and find comfort in His presence.
Surrounding ourselves with a community of fellow believers can also provide strength and encouragement. We can learn from and lean on one another during times of weakness.
Trusting in God's promises is vital in finding courage in weakness. We can hold onto His word, knowing that He is faithful to fulfill what He has spoken.
As Christians, it is important to love God with all our hearts. When we truly love Him, we find the strength and courage to face any challenge that comes our way.
Believing in God's plan for our lives gives us hope and helps us persevere through difficulties. Jeremiah 29:11 says, "For I know the plans I have for you, declares the LORD, plans to prosper you and not to harm you, plans to give you hope and a future."
Loving one another is another essential aspect of walking in God's strength. When we love others as God loves us, we create an atmosphere of support and encouragement.
Finally, trusting in God's timing and His ways is crucial. As we surrender our weaknesses to Him, He will guide us and give us the strength we need at the right time.
In conclusion, walking in God's strength requires us to acknowledge our weaknesses, surrender them to Him, and trust in His promises. By relying on Him, we can find courage in the face of our weaknesses and overcome any challenge that comes our way.
